Definitions
- the present invention relates to a container filled with a high-viscosity fluid such as silicone paste, the container comprising an outlet aperture near its lower side.
- a high-viscosity fluid such as silicone paste
- the pouch in which the paste is incorporated, and the sealing sheet remain behind as waste material, while comparatively much material adheres to said waste material and is also discarded.
- the processing of such waste material is becoming a problem which is more and more difficult to solve and only at higher and higher costs. Moreover, a rather large quantity of valuable fluid is lost.
- the container is constructed from two equal parts which are connected together near the centre of the container according to a plane extending at least substantially perpendicularly to a longitudinal axis of the container, one end of a diaphragm which can be moved between a first position in which the diaphragm substantially engages the inner wall of one container half and a second position in which the diaphgragm substantially engages the inner wall of the second container half, being clamped between the interconnected ends of the container halves, and which container comprises an outlet aperture near its lower side and a connection for providing a pressurised medium between the inner wall of the container and the diaphragm on the side remote from the outlet aperture.

- the left-hand half is a cross-sectional view of the container; the right-hand half is an elevation of the same container.
- the container or tank 1 shown in the Figure comprises two equal container parts 2 and 3 which at their facing open ends comprise flanges 4 and 5 and are connected together by means of bolts which are passed through the flanges but are not further shown. So the container or tank 1 comprises two halves 2 and 3 which are at least substantially mirror-symmetrical with respect to a plane A-A extending perpendicularly to the longitudinal centre line 6 of the container.
- the container 1 is supported by a frame 7 which is built up from a number of vertically extending columns 8 and a chassis 9, preferably in the form of a conventional pallet, so that the frame 7 with the container 1 supported by the frame 7 can be transported by means of a fork-lift truck or the like in a manner similar to that of a conventional pallet optionally comprising a load.
- a more or less hat-shaped diaphragm 10 is present in the interior of the container or tank and comprises at one end a circumferential rim 11 which is clamped between the flanges 4 and 5.
- a sealing member 12 for example, a ball valve or the like, via which the container can be emptied and/or filled, is secured to the bottom of the lower container half 3.
- the above-described container can be filled by forcing the fluid into the holder via the sealing member 12.
- the hat-like diaphragm will gradually be moved from the solid line position shown in the lower left part of the figure and the broken-line position shown in the lower right-hand part of the Figure to the position of the lines 10' shown in the Figure.

- the diaphragm engages at least substantially the inner wall of the container so that on the one hand the capacity of the container may be used optimally for receiving the fluid and on the other hand substantially all the fluid can be forced again out of the container.
- the spacing between the inner wall of the parts 2 and 3 and the diaphragm is not drawn to scale.
- the inner wall of the lower container half 3 will be in contact with the fluid.
- the inner wall of the said container half may optionally be provided with a suitable lining, for example teflon or polyethylene.
- the container may have a capacity of, for example, from 1,600 to 2,000 litres, the dimensions and/or the weight of the container with the structure supporting the said container nevertheless remaining such that the container can be moved by means of a fork-lift truck and can be transported by means of a truck.
- hoisting means 13 may be provided on the container 1 so that the container together with the frame 7 can be hoisted by means of a hoisting apparatus.
- the container half 2 may also be separated from the container half 3 with supporting frame 7, by only lifting container part 2 with the aid of the hoisting means 13.
